Creamy Homemade Pumpkin Spice Coffee Creamer

A cozy and creamy homemade pumpkin spice coffee creamer that brings the warm flavors of fall to your morning coffee. Easy to make with simple ingredients and customizable for dairy-free or vegan diets.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up (240 ml) whole milk (or almond/oat milk for dairy-free)
  • 1 cup (240 ml) heavy cream (or coconut cream for dairy-free)
  • 1/4 cup (60 g) pumpkin puree (pure pumpkin, not pumpkin pie filling)
  • 2 tablespoons (30 ml) pure maple syrup
  • 1 tablespoon (12 g) brown sugar (optional)
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t (optional)

Instructions

  1. Pour 1 cup whole milk and 1 cup heavy cream into a medium saucepan. Heat over medium-low, stirring occasionally, until warm but not boiling, about 5 minutes.
  2. Whisk in 1/4 cup pumpkin puree, 2 tablespoons maple syrup, and 1 tablespoon brown sugar if using. Stir until smooth, whisking to avoid lumps.
  3. Add 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on, 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g, 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ger, 1/8 teaspoon ground cloves,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t. Whisk thoroughly to combine.
  4. Reduce heat to low and simmer gently for 5โ€“7 minutes, stirring frequently to prevent scorching and to thicken slightly.
  5. Remove from heat and let cool about 15 minutes. Optionally strain through a fine mesh sieve for a smoother texture.
  6. Transfer to a glass jar or airtight container and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before use.
  7. Shake well before each use. Add 1โ€“2 tablespoons per cup of coffee or to taste.

Notes

Heat gently to avoid curdling. Whisk continuously to prevent lumps. Use pure pumpkin puree, not pumpkin pie filling. Shake well before each use as spices and pumpkin settle. Store refrigerated up to 5 days. Adjust thickness by adding milk or simmering longer.
